In today's challenging economic times, many people are struggling to make ends meet due to rising costs of living and economic uncertainties. By leveraging what you already have, you can find creative solutions to generate extra income, whether it's selling unused items, offering services, or renting out space.1. Sell Unused Items
Most of us have things lying around the house that we no longer use. From clothes and accessories to electronics and furniture, you can sell these items online through platforms like eBay,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, or Poshmark. This not only helps you declutter but also brings in some extra cash.If you have an extra room in your house, consider renting it out. Websites like Airbnb make it easy to list your space and find short-term renters.
